Selecting the right locksmith or auto locksmith is important for several reasons, and not all locksmiths are the same. Here’s some key reasons why it's crucial to select a reputable and qualified locksmith:
1. Security and Safety: Locksmiths are responsible for making certain the safety of your home, business, or car. A respected locksmith will prioritise your safety|security}and take measures to maintain the integrity of your locks and keys. An unqualified or untrustworthy locksmith could compromise your security, putting your property and family members at risk.
2. Licensing and Certification: Many people want their locksmith to be approved and certified. Hiring an Ofqual regulated, DBS checked locksmith ensures that they have undergone correct training and background checks. It's a way to verify their competence and trustworthiness.
3. Knowledge and Expertise: Locksmithing is a specialised talent, and a qualified locksmith possesses the required knowledge and experience to work on varied types of locks, security systems, and access control systems. They can provide solutions that are tailored to your particular needs.
4. Honest Pricing: Reputable locksmiths will provide clear and transparent pricing upfront. You ought to know what you'll be charged before any work begins. Unscrupulous locksmiths could quote low prices initially but then overcharge you for their services.
5. Response Time: In emergency situations, such as being locked out of your home or automotive, quick response times are crucial. A reliable locksmith will arrive promptly to help you, whereas an unreliable one may keep you waiting.
6. Proper Tools and Equipment: Professional locksmiths invest in high-quality tools and parts, enabling them to carry out their work effectively and without causing damage to your locks or doors. An unqualified locksmith may lack the necessary tools or use improper methods, potentially damaging your property or vehicle.
7. Accountability and Reputation: Established locksmiths value their reputation and are more likely to provide high quality service. They are also accountable for their work and will address any issues that may arise.
8. Emergency Services: In emergencies, you want a locksmith you can trust. An unreliable locksmith may not be available when you need them most or may take advantage of your pressing situation by charging exorbitant charges.
9. Trustworthiness: You might have need to provide a locksmith with entry to your home, car, or business. Choosing a reputable locksmith reduces the risk of unauthorised use or copying of your keys.
10. Legal and Ethical Considerations: Trustworthy locksmiths observe the regulation and ethical guidelines when offering their services. They will not engage in unlawful actions or engage in unscrupulous practices.
In conclusion, while could be tempting to think that all locksmiths are the same, the quality and trustworthiness of locksmith services can differ considerably. Choosing the right locksmith can make a substantial difference in terms of security, safety, and the quality of service you receive. It's important to do your research, read reviews, and ask for recommendations to find a locksmith you can presumably trust.
